Для чего служит флажок масштабирования с изображением


Флажок «scale with image» – это одна из важных функций, которую можно использовать при создании веб-сайтов и визуальных проектов. Он позволяет изменять размер изображения таким образом, чтобы оно соответствовало размеру контейнера или элемента, в котором оно размещено. Такое изменение размеров изображения позволяет создавать более адаптивные и эстетически приятные веб-страницы.

Функция «scale with image» особенно полезна для создания отзывчивого дизайна. Когда пользователь изменяет размер окна браузера или просматривает сайт на мобильном устройстве, изображения автоматически масштабируются, чтобы сохранить свои пропорции и соотношение сторон.

Это позволяет избежать необходимости создавать отдельные изображения разных размеров для каждого устройства или экрана. Вместо этого можно использовать одну и ту же картинку и позволить браузеру автоматически масштабировать ее в зависимости от размера экрана.

Флажок «scale with image» можно использовать в различных контекстах веб-разработки. Например, его можно применять для создания адаптивных изображений вроде баннеров, фотогалерей, иллюстраций и т.д. Он также может быть полезен при создании адаптивных фоновых изображений для секций или блоков веб-страницы.

Флажок scale with image: что это?

Когда в элементе используется свойство CSS «transform: scale», изображение может изменять свой размер относительно своего исходного размера. Однако, по умолчанию, это преобразование не влияет на другие элементы. Если включить флажок scale with image, изображение будет масштабироваться вместе с родительским элементом, что может быть полезно в некоторых сценариях.

Флажок scale with image позволяет создавать эффекты масштабирования, оставаясь внутри определенного контекста. Например, если элемент-контейнер имеет ширину и высоту, изображение внутри этого контейнера масштабируется и остается в пределах контейнера, увеличивая или уменьшая свой размер по мере изменения размеров контейнера.

В веб-разработке флажок scale with image может использоваться для создания адаптивных дизайнов, где изображения должны соответствовать размеру родительского элемента. Например, это может быть полезно при создании галереи изображений или слайдера, где каждое изображение должно автоматически масштабироваться внутри своего контейнера.

Однако, следует помнить, что флажок scale with image может влиять на производительность и загрузку страницы, особенно если на странице присутствует много изображений, которые масштабируются. Поэтому, перед использованием этой опции, рекомендуется тестировать производительность страницы и оптимизировать изображения при необходимости.

Преимущества использования флажка scale with image

Одним из основных преимуществ использования этого флажка является автоматическое подстраивание размеров изображения под окно браузера. Когда пользователь изменяет размер окна или просматривает страницу на разных устройствах (например, на смартфоне или планшете), изображение автоматически изменяет свой размер и пропорции, чтобы оно всегда оставалось читаемым и не требовало горизонтального прокручивания. Это повышает удобство использования веб-сайта и улучшает визуальный опыт пользователя.

Другим важным преимуществом использования флажка «scale with image» является оптимизация загрузки изображений. Поскольку изображение масштабируется автоматически, веб-разработчику необходимо загружать только одну версию изображения, которая будет показываться на всех устройствах. Это позволяет сэкономить время при разработке и упрощает процесс обновления изображений на веб-странице. Кроме того, масштабирование изображения помогает уменьшить размер файла, что в свою очередь ускоряет загрузку страницы и уменьшает использование трафика данных.

Также стоит отметить, что использование флажка «scale with image» позволяет поддерживать адаптивный дизайн веб-сайта. Адаптивный дизайн подразумевает создание веб-страниц, которые отлично отображаются на любом устройстве с любым разрешением экрана. Благодаря масштабированию изображений, веб-сайт будет выглядеть одинаково хорошо и на маленьком смартфоне, и на большом мониторе, что улучшит пользовательский опыт и привлечет больше посетителей на сайт.

Итак, использование флажка «scale with image» является важным инструментом веб-разработки, который позволяет достичь оптимального отображения изображений на различных устройствах, уменьшить время разработки и оптимизировать загрузку страницы. Это помогает улучшить пользовательский опыт и повысить привлекательность веб-сайта для посетителей.

Когда следует использовать флажок scale with image?

  1. Когда вам нужно, чтобы изображение автоматически меняло свой размер в зависимости от размеров контейнера.
  2. Когда вы хотите создать адаптивный дизайн с помощью медиа-запросов и изменить размер изображения в зависимости от размера экрана.
  3. Когда вы хотите создать галерею изображений или слайд-шоу, где изображения должны масштабироваться для лучшего отображения.
  4. Когда вы хотите создать масштабируемую карту или диаграмму, где размеры изображений должны быть пропорциональными.
  5. Когда у вас есть различные версии изображения с разными размерами и вы хотите, чтобы они автоматически регулировались.

Использование флажка «scale with image» позволяет создавать более динамичные и привлекательные веб-страницы, обеспечивая гибкость и адаптивность в отношении изображений и их размеров.

Примеры использования флажка scale with image

Вот несколько примеров использования флажка scale with image:

  • Создание адаптивного баннера: с помощью scale with image можно создать баннер, который автоматически подстраивается под размер экрана устройства, на котором отображается. Это помогает сохранить пропорции изображения и улучшить визуальное восприятие.
  • Адаптивная галерея изображений: с помощью scale with image можно создать галерею изображений, в которой каждое изображение масштабируется автоматически, чтобы оно всегда отображалось правильно независимо от размера экрана.
  • Интерактивные маркеры на изображении: с помощью scale with image можно создать интерактивные маркеры, которые будут привязаны к изображению и масштабироваться вместе с ним. Это полезно, например, при создании карты с маркерами местности.
  • Адаптивные иллюстрации и диаграммы: с помощью scale with image можно создать адаптивные иллюстрации и диаграммы, которые будут подстраиваться под размер экрана и автоматически масштабироваться, чтобы отображаться оптимально на разных устройствах.

Все эти примеры демонстрируют преимущества и гибкость использования флажка scale with image в веб-разработке. Благодаря ему можно создавать адаптивные и эстетически приятные веб-страницы, которые хорошо смотрятся на любом устройстве.

Рекомендации по использованию флажка scale with image

Флажок «scale with image» представляет собой полезную функцию, которая позволяет автоматически масштабировать изображение, сохраняя его пропорции. Ниже приведены рекомендации по использованию данной функции:

Содержимое изображенияРекомендации
Изображения с текстомРекомендуется отключить флажок «scale with image», чтобы изображение не было искажено и текст на нем оставался читаемым.
Изображения с логотипомФлажок «scale with image» может быть включен, чтобы автоматически масштабировать логотип и подгонять его под размер контейнера.
Изображения с фономВ большинстве случаев рекомендуется отключить флажок «scale with image», чтобы сохранить пропорции изображения и избежать искажений.
Изображения с графикамиВключение флажка «scale with image» может быть полезно, чтобы автоматически масштабировать графики и подгонять их под размер контейнера.

Важно помнить, что использование флажка «scale with image» зависит от конкретной ситуации и требований к дизайну. В некоторых случаях он может быть полезным, а в других — не желательным. Поэтому перед его использованием рекомендуется проанализировать предполагаемый эффект на изображение и выбрать наиболее подходящий вариант.

Альтернативные решения для scale with image

Одним из альтернативных решений является использование CSS свойства «background-image» для установки фонового изображения элемента HTML. При таком подходе, разработчик может задать значение «background-size» для контейнера, чтобы установить желаемый размер изображения. Например:

<div class="image-container" style="background-image: url('path/to/image.jpg'); background-size: cover;"></div>

В этом примере, изображение задается в качестве фонового изображения для элемента div с классом «image-container». При использовании значения «cover» для свойства background-size, изображение будет масштабироваться таким образом, чтобы полностью заполнить контейнер без искажений.

Другой вариант – использование CSS свойства «transform» в сочетании с «scale». Например:

<img src="path/to/image.jpg" style="transform: scale(1.2);">

Здесь, изображение масштабируется с помощью значения «scale(1.2)». Значение 1.2 указывает на увеличение изображения в 1.2 раза по обеим осям.

Независимо от того, какой метод масштабирования изображений выберет разработчик, главное – сделать так, чтобы изображение выглядело гармонично и сохраняло свои пропорции при изменении размера экрана или родительского контейнера.

Добавить комментарий

Вам также может понравиться